Astrology groups personalities, first, by the common innate traits and behaviors of the natives of each of the twelve Astronomy-inspired Sun Signs. Keyword – Ego.

Then it places each of the twelve in a group of three Sun Signs defined by their display of the characteristics of one of the four Philosophy-inspired Elements. Keyword – Temperament.

Note: By clicking on the links below – or by scrolling the thread – you’ll arrive at composite Element and Sun Sign Profiles drawn from multiple web-based Astrology resources.

Links to Profiles

The Earth Signs – These three practical and industrious Signs are Capricorn, Taurus and Virgo.
The Water Signs – These three emotional and intuitive Signs are Cancer, Scorpio and Pisces.
The Fire Signs – These three charismatic and spontaneous Signs are Aries, Leo and Sagittarius.
The Air Signs – These three intellectual and balanced Signs are Libra, Gemini and Aquarius



Note: The personalities of the three Sun Signs within an Element are said to be compatible with each other. And the Elements of Earth and Water – and of Fire and Air – are considered to be complementary of one another and in opposition to the other duo. And, as you will see shortly, this is important …

Finally, Astrology further identifies and describes each of the three Sun Signs within an Element by the Sign’s Psychology-inspired Mode/Quality. Keyword: Behavior.

The initiative Cardinal Signs approach new environments with a zest for beginning new activities and pursuing new accomplishments. Earth’s Cardinal Sign is Capricorn. Water’s Cardinal Sign is Cancer. Fire’s Cardinal Sign is Aries. And Air’s Cardinal Sign is Libra.

The versatile Mutable Signs are able to see life from many perspectives. As a result, they are flexible, adaptable and restless: there is a touch of urgency and haste in their natures. Earth’s Mutable Sign is Virgo. Water’s Mutable Sign is Pisces. Fire’s Mutable Sign is Sagittarius. And Air’s Mutable Sign is Gemini.

The steadfast Fixed Signs dig in. And they are respected for their self-containment and sense of purpose. However, change is difficult for them, and as a result, they have a reputation for being stubborn. Earth’s Fixed Sign is Taurus. Water’s Fixed Sign is Scorpio. Fire’s Fixed Sign is Leo. And Air’s Fixed Sign is Aquarius.

You will see the Modes indicated for each Sun Sign within the Profiles. I do not, however, use them on charts.

Instead, you will see charted the Survivor-inspired Roles. Keyword: Place.

The Profiles of the Superior Signs – Capricorn (Cardinal Earth), Cancer (Cardinal Water), Scorpio (Fixed Water) and Leo (Fixed Fire) – indicate that their natives are most comfortable – and function most effectively – in a position of leadership.

The Profiles of the Subordinate Signs – Taurus (Fixed Earth), Virgo (Mutable Earth), Pisces (Mutable Water) and Gemini (Mutable Air) – indicate that these personalities are most comfortable – and function most effectively – in sheltered (supportive or specialized) positions.

And the Profiles of the Soloist Signs – Aries (Cardinal Fire), Sagittarius (Mutable Fire), Libra (Cardinal Air) and Aquarius (Fixed Air) – tell us that these folks are most comfortable – and function most effectively – in autonomous (detached or semi-detached) positions.

The chart above illustrates the history of the natural opposition of the complementary Elements of Earth and Water to the complementary Elements of Fire and Air within Survivor:

Six Seasons have been cast with a – 50%/50% – balance between the two. They’re charted in the upper right of the graphic. The F&A Signs have produced the Sole Survivor in four of those Seasons and the E&W Signs have produced the winner in two. And as you can see - to their credit, I think - the Game’s producers provided a level playing field for the returning Survivors in both ‘All-Star’ Seasons. Both won, by the way, by Leo women.

The lower portion of the graphic is dedicated to the history of the twenty-one Seasons that have been cast with Majority/Minority splits. Earth and Water Majority Seasons are on the left and Fire and Air Majority Seasons are on the right.

An Earth or Water native has been the Sole Survivor in eleven of the thirteen Seasons when those two complementary Elements were the Majority. Yul (Air-Aquarius) and Jud (Air-Gemini) – in Cook Islands and Nicaragua – are the exceptions. And a Fire or Air native has won six of the seven completed Seasons when those two complementary Elements were the Majority. Tina (Earth-Capricorn) – in The Outback – is the exception.

So, in the twenty completed Majority/Minority Seasons with splits ranging from 56%-44% to 72%-28%, the Majority Tribe has produced the winner in seventeen: 85% of the time. Nice odds if you can get them, huh? And obviously - for a handful of examples from over 100 – Tina Wesson can’t. Nor can Kat . Or Gervase. All three of these Earth and Water natives have now been cast for the second time in a Season with a Fire and Air Majority. But wouldn’t it be fun to see Tina beat those formidable odds again?

On the other side of the aisle, Fire and Air natives Stephenie LaGrossa (in Palau and Guatemala) and Russell Hantz (in Samoa and Redemption Island) were each cast twice in Seasons with Earth and Water Majorities. Had it not been for their participation in the balanced Heroes vs Villains the two would have had no luck at all.

In contrast, neither Rob Mariano or ‘Coach’ Wade or Rupert Boneham – in their combined eleven appearances in the Game – has ever been on the short end of its Majority/Minority casting schemes . In fact, in Redemption Island, Rob’s Earth and Water Majority enjoyed a 67%-33% advantage over a Fire and Air contingent sans Fire. The Minority in that Season was all Air. Literally.

And in South Pacific, Earth-Virgo natives ‘Coach’ and Ozzy were members of an unprecedented 72%-28% Majority.

The ‘Practical’ Earth Signs are grounded and dependable. All of the earthy metaphors are appropriate here: ‘Salt of the earth’, ‘Feet firmly planted on the ground’, ‘Solid as a rock’, etc. Often referred to as the ‘builders’ of the Zodiac, creativity is a tangible proposition to these natives and they feel best once they have accumulated a goodly number of worldly possessions. Blending in with their natural habitat – grounded – Earth Signs engage life through the five senses and as a result operate at a slower, more thorough, pace than do the natives of other Elements. Often intimately attuned to the dance of nature – most treasure their time spent outdoors – they are masters at assessing, assembling and organizing … things.

The Element of Earth also confers a sense of duty, responsibility and reliability to those in its sphere. Their gift to others is bringing form to ideas: often making them an excellent balancing partner for an idle dreamer with potential. They tend their own garden and inspire others to make the most of theirs. These are the people you can count on to ‘be there’ when you need them. Tending toward caution and conservatism in desire and approach, their logical minds and measured responses display an innate recuperative capacity: much preferring a sure thing, these folks do not take big risks. That said, however, certainly in that they appreciate a good meal, congenial company and fine wine better than anyone else, they are also sensualists.

On the flip side:


Earth Signs can become so caught up in their objectives that they overlook the feelings and opinions of others. And their single-minded focus on the tasks at hand make them vulnerable to the "all work and no play" eddy of life. It is a big picture, after all, but these natives may be more concerned with the finish line than with the journey they are taking. So, while Earth’s orientation toward the real and their need for tangible results in return for their labors can make them very productive, too much of those good things can be stifling to inspiration, faith and a sense of greater purpose. And the ever-present risk inherent in their acquisitive nature is that they may become greedy and far too materialistic.

The ‘Emotional’ Water Signs are intuitive, sensitive and empathetic. How things feel is what matters to these nurturers and they base their actions on sense, rather than on logic or intellect. Attuned to waves of emotion, these natives have a built-in sonar for reading a mood that affords them a special sensitivity in relationships. Because the receptive talents of these individuals are so remarkably high, they seem to know when to show warmth and when to hold back. Compassionate and understanding, Water Sign natives are extraordinarily adept at assimilating the feelings of others, processing them and offering plans or solutions that will usually be considerate of all. So, at their best, they are a healing force that brings people together.

But, because Water natives are often assessing a situation by its undercurrents, they can seem aloof or even shy at first. And going forward in a relationship or situation often means being sure of their emotional ground: a kind of decision-making process that is baffling to more spontaneous or practical types. That's why those with this Sign are so quickly shaped by their relationships to others and often have to work harder than do the natives of other Elements to maintain their personal boundaries. They need time alone to remember where they end and others begin and to let what's been stirred up by the push and pull of life find its way to a quiet calm again. These are people who need people but who also need the restorative balm of solitude.

Water natives often translate their sense of the world artistically. Some find release from their own personal dramas when they're able to express them as universal. As writers, musicians and actors they help others make sense of the human experience. But this also happens in everyday life: Water Signs soften the blunt edges of the mundane by cushioning it with emotional meaning. They covet aesthetic beauty -- and for everyone to be happy as a result of it. However, much like still water can become stagnant, inactive Water Signs are not at their best. They feel most fulfilled when they are helping others, and they usually do so in enchanting ways.

Seeing things more clearly than others, and feeling them more acutely than do the natives of other Signs, they are frequently referred to as ‘psychic’. But these insights are easily clouded by the intensity of their feelings or altered by their vivid imaginations.

Also on the flip side of this fluid Element is the tendency of these individuals to brood. Susceptible to mood swings, at their worst they can become self-indulgent, controlling – able to manipulate and drain the emotions of those closest to them – and hostage to a fantasy world.
